The Shift Toward Personalised Healthcare in Fitness

Moving Beyond Generic Programs

Standardized workout routines persist largely because they’re easy to create, simple to market, and convenient to deliver at scale. Unfortunately, ease of delivery doesn’t translate to effectiveness for most individuals.

Generic programs ignore fundamental differences between people. A routine perfect for a 25-year-old athlete might be inappropriate or even dangerous for someone in their 50s managing joint issues. What works for someone genetically predisposed to build muscle easily might frustrate someone whose genetics favor endurance over strength. Programs designed without considering lifestyle factors, like irregular work schedules, family commitments, or stress levels, often become unsustainable regardless of initial motivation.

Tailoring routines to age, gender, genetics, and lifestyle delivers substantially better outcomes. Age-appropriate programming accounts for changes in recovery capacity, bone density, and flexibility. Gender-specific considerations address hormonal differences affecting everything from fat distribution to optimal training intensity patterns.

Role of Data and Technology

Wearable technology has transformed from novelty to necessity in personalised fitness. Devices tracking heart rate variability, sleep quality, daily activity levels, and recovery metrics provide objective data that informs smarter training decisions. You’re no longer guessing whether you’ve recovered adequately; your device tells you based on measurable physiological markers.

Apps have become remarkably sophisticated at customizing recommendations. They analyze your food intake and suggest adjustments aligned with your specific goals. They track workout performance and modify future sessions accordingly. They identify patterns you might miss, like consistently poor sleep affecting workout quality, and recommend interventions.

This data-driven approach removes guesswork and enables precise adjustments that keep you progressing safely toward your goals.

Personalised Fitness Assessments

 

Health Screening Before Training

Responsible personalized fitness begins with thorough assessment. Before designing any program, trainers should establish baseline measurements that inform safe, effective programming.

Basic metrics include:

  • Body composition analysis beyond simple weight
  • Resting heart rate and blood pressure
  • Cardiovascular endurance capacity
  • Flexibility and range of motion
  • Strength baselines for major movement patterns
  • Balance and coordination assessments

These tests identify potential risk factors requiring special consideration. Joint pain might indicate the need for modified exercises or physical therapy referral before intensive training. Cardiovascular concerns require medical clearance and carefully monitored progression. Previous injuries need acknowledgment and accommodation in program design.

Goal-Oriented Planning

With baseline data established, trainers can design programs aligned with your specific objectives, whether that’s weight loss, strength development, rehabilitation from injury, athletic performance enhancement, or simply maintaining health and function as you age.

Different goals require different approaches. Weight loss programs emphasize sustainable caloric deficits combined with resistance training to preserve muscle mass. Strength development requires progressive overload with adequate recovery.

Tracking progress over time allows continuous refinement. What worked initially may need adjustment as your body adapts. Measurements every 4-6 weeks reveal whether current strategies are effective or need modification.

Mental Health and Motivation in Personalised Care

 

The Mind-Body Connection

Physical and mental health are inseparable. Chronic stress elevates cortisol, promoting fat storage and muscle breakdown. Depression saps motivation and energy needed for consistent training. Anxiety can manifest as physical tension that impairs movement quality and increases injury risk.

Mindfulness practices enhance workout quality by improving mind-muscle connection and helping you stay present rather than distracted. This presence improves technique, reduces injury risk, and makes training more enjoyable.

Personal Coaching and Accountability

Generic online programs might provide workout instructions, but they can’t adapt to your mood, energy level, or mental state on any given day. Human coaches excel here—they recognize when you need pushing and when you need compassion, when to modify plans and when to hold boundaries.

Customized motivation techniques acknowledge that people respond differently to various approaches. Some thrive on competition and performance metrics. Others need supportive encouragement and focus on process over outcomes. Some benefit from detailed explanations of why they’re doing specific exercises, while others prefer simply being told what to do.

Trust between trainers and clients forms the foundation of effective long-term coaching. When you trust your trainer understands your goals, respects your limitations, and genuinely cares about your success, consistency becomes easier even when motivation wavers.

Nutrition and Recovery in a Personalised Approach

 

Diet Plans Aligned with Fitness Goals

Nutrition profoundly impacts fitness outcomes, yet traditional dietary advice often proves too generic to optimize results for individuals with different metabolic profiles, activity levels, and goals.

Emerging DNA-based nutrition planning uses genetic testing to identify predispositions toward nutrient deficiencies, food sensitivities, and optimal macronutrient ratios for your specific genetic makeup. While still evolving, this approach promises increasingly precise dietary guidance.

Meal tracking apps have become sophisticated enough to provide genuinely useful feedback rather than just calorie counting. They analyze nutrient timing relative to workouts, identify macro and micronutrient patterns, and suggest adjustments aligned with your specific goals and preferences.

The key is finding dietary approaches sustainable long-term. Personalization means acknowledging that restrictive diets perfect for some people are torture for others, and building plans around foods you actually enjoy while still meeting nutritional needs.

Recovery as a Core Component

Traditional fitness culture often glorified training volume while treating recovery as weakness. Modern understanding recognizes recovery as when adaptation actually occurs—training provides the stimulus, but recovery is where your body rebuilds stronger.

Sleep tracking reveals whether you’re getting adequate restorative sleep. Most adults need 7-9 hours, but quality matters as much as quantity. Apps that monitor sleep stages help identify issues like insufficient deep sleep or frequent disruptions that undermine recovery despite adequate time in bed.

Restorative practices—yoga, foam rolling, stretching, massage—deserve scheduled time in personalized programs rather than being optional extras. Mobility work prevents the gradual loss of range of motion that increases injury risk and impairs movement quality.

For those with injury histories or chronic pain issues, physiotherapy integration ensures exercises address underlying dysfunctions rather than working around them indefinitely.
